1. Erskine - 308 Park Avenue - Case #99-20ZBA - Variance
Staff indicated that one letter of support was received for Case #99-20ZBA.
Mr. Erskine stated the purpose of this meeting is to justify the requested variance to
increase the roof overhang of the Earl Young cottage located at 308 Park Avenue.
He pointed out that Earl Young homes are one of Charlevoix's treasures. The Applicants would like to restore this cottage to a very good condition. This cottage has been rented out for a number of years. It has a non-standard asphalt roof (in the Earl Young sense).
The roof leaks and there has been exterior water damage to the windows and the stone
walls. We have contracted with the Hawkins Brothers to install a cedar shake roof in the
Earl Young style. This company also installed the roof on the house located at #1
Thistledown under the supervision of Virginia Olson. A first class job will be done on this
cottage.
Mr. Erskine stated he proposes to increase the overhang on three sides of the cottage to
one (1') foot. The rear of the cottage already contains an overhang and will not change.
He pointed out that the Earl Young home located at 302 Park Avenue contains overhangs
and that the home does not have exterior water damage. Due to the existing minimal
overhang of 1-2", rainwater exiting the roof wets with windows and walls of the house.
The slope of the roof is so shallow that the water does not leave the roof at a very high
velocity. During cold weather, this water within the rocks will freeze and expand which
cracks the rock, causing surface of the stone to flake off. The windows, frames and sills
are all being damaged.
Mr. Erskine stated that due to water decay, many of the window frames have been
replaced. Some of the stone sills have also been damaged. By extending the roof
overhang by one (1') foot, this damage can be significantly reduced. Mr. & Mrs. Feldman
of 306 Park Avenue have verbally endorsed this project.
Mr. Staley asked the dimensions of the requested variance. Staff stated the variance
would be for 6.4'. There were no further questions for the Applicant.
Mr. Withrow reviewed the findings of fact and special findings of fact. Mr. Withrow stated
that the findings of fact have been met. Special finding #3 would apply and that similar
variances have been granted in the R-2 district.

Motion by Linse Approved by Staley
to approve a variance of 6.4' feet for Case #99-20ZBA based on the fact the findings of fact have been met. Such variation is necessary for the preservation of a substantial property right possessed by other properties within the same zoning district. This is based on the numerous similar variances granted in the R-2 district.
Ayes: Linse, Withrow and Staley
Nays: None
Motion Carried
